              BELLWETHER EXPLORATION REPORTS FINANCIAL RESULTS AND
                 OPERATIONAL HIGHLIGHTS FOR FIRST QUARTER 2001

HOUSTON - Bellwether Exploration Company (NASDAQ: BELW) today announced the
following financial and operating results for the first quarter ending March 31,
2001:

CASH FLOW: Cash flow from operations, before changes in working capital, for the
quarter totaled $17.3 million or $1.19 per share (fully diluted), up 32% over
first quarter 2000 cash flow of $13.1 million or $0.93 per share.

NET INCOME: Income for the quarter, stated before the effect of a non-cash
charge relating to the adoption of SFAS 133, was $6.4 million or $0.44 per
share. Reported net income, stated after the effect of a non-cash charge
relating to the adoption of SFAS 133, was $3.6 million or $0.25 per share for
the quarter.

PRODUCTION AND REVENUE: The Company's production for the first quarter of 2001
averaged 5,478 barrels of oil per day ("Bopd") and 45.0 million cubic feet of
gas per day ("MMcfpd"), or 12,974 barrels of oil equivalent per day ("Boepd").
Production volumes are down 15% as compared to the first quarter 2000 daily
average due to the sale of several producing properties in late 2000. Improved
oil and gas prices resulted in revenues of $33.8 million, up 34% from revenue of
$25.2 million for the same period in 2000.

EBITDA: Earnings before interest, taxes and depreciation, less other non-cash
items ("EBITDA") for the first quarter of 2001, exclusive of the adoption of
SFAS 133, totaled
   2

$22.0 million, an increase of 34% when compared to EBITDA of $16.4 million for
the same period in 2000.

COSTS: Operating costs, including lease operating costs and production taxes,
for the first quarter totaled $7.9 million, or $6.79 per Boe. These costs are
higher than prior periods due workovers and pump replacements in the Tiguino and
Charapa fields in Ecuador. G&A was impacted by non-recurring separation costs
and non-cash vesting of Bellwether employee stock options.

OPERATIONAL HIGHLIGHTS: The Texaco Fee "A" # 1, located in the Mudlake/Second
Bayou Field in South Louisiana, was drilled and completed in the Planulina
formation. The well logged a total of 64 net feet of productive sand, and is
currently producing at a gross rate of 8.8 MMcfepd (1.6 MMcfepd net). Bellwether
has an 18% net revenue interest in the well and is planning additional drilling
activity in the project area later this year.

At the Company's Matagorda Island 605 Field located in the Gulf of Mexico, an
exploratory well was drilled to a depth of 6,500 feet and found three productive
zones in the Rob-L formation. All three zones will be on production by early May
at an expected rate of 10.6 MMcfepd (1.7 MMcfepd net), based on initial flow
test. Bellwether has a 16% net revenue interest in the well.

Finally, at Eugene Island Block 286, the D-9ST well was drilled to a total depth
of 5,210 feet and completed in the Trim A formation. The well is producing at a
gross rate of 10.9 MMcfepd (1.5 Mmcfepd net). Bellwether has a 14% net revenue
interest in the well.

NAME CHANGE & NEW TICKER SYMBOL: Bellwether Exploration Company will officially
change its name to Mission Resources Corporation after the annual shareholders
   3

meeting on May 16, 2001. The new NASDAQ ticker symbol for the company will be
MSSN.

Bellwether Exploration Company is an independent oil and gas exploration and
production company headquartered in Houston, Texas with oil and gas properties
located in three core areas: the Gulf of Mexico both onshore and offshore,
Southeast New Mexico/West Texas and Ecuador.
